Healthy Antioxidant Tumeric Smoothie
A powerhouse cleansing and anti oxidant smoothie that is nutritious and full of essential vitamins. A Refreshing healthy drink that can be made using cows milk goats milk or coconut milk

Ingredients

• 1 cup coconut milk (or any milk of your choice)
• 1 banana (frozen for a creamier texture)
• 1/2 teaspoon ground turmeric
• 1/2 teaspoon ground cinnamon
• 1/4 teaspoon ground ginger (or a small piece of fresh ginger)
• 1 tablespoon honey or maple syrup (optional for sweetness)
• 1 tablespoon almond butter (optional for added creaminess)
• 1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ract (optional)
• A pinch of black pepper (to enhance the absorption of turmeric)
• 1/2 cup ice cubes

Instructions:

1. Prepare Ingredients: If using fresh ginger, peel and slice it. If the banana isn’t frozen, you can use a fresh one, but the smoothie might be slightly less creamy.
2. Blend Ingredients: Add all ingredients to a blender. Start with the coconut milk, followed by the banana, turmeric, cinnamon, ginger, honey or maple syrup, almond butter, vanilla extract, black pepper, and ice cubes.
3. Blend Until Smooth: Blend on high until the mixture is smooth and creamy. If the smoothie is too thick, add more coconut milk or water to reach your desired consistency.
4. Taste and Adjust: Taste the smoothie and adjust the sweetness or spice level as needed. Add more honey for sweetness, or more turmeric for a stronger flavor.
5. Serve: Pour the smoothie into a glass and enjoy immediately. You can garnish with a sprinkle of cinnamon or a few slices of banana if desired.

Tips:

• Optional Add-Ins: You can add other superfoods like chia seeds, flaxseeds, or a scoop of protein powder to boost the nutritional value.
• Storage: If you have leftovers, store them in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 24 hours. Shake or stir well before drinking.
